Simplify completely: the quantity 10 times x to the 6th power times y to the third power plus 20 times x to the third power time

s y to the 2nd power all over 5 times x to the third power times y
a.2x^9y64 + 4x^6y^3

b.2x^3y^2 + 4xy

c.2x^3y^2 + 4y^2

d.2x^3y^2 + 4y
Mathematics
1 answer:
eimsori [14]3 years ago
6 0
Correct answer is D.

\frac{10x^6y^3 + 20x^3y^2}{5x^3y}
\\
\\ \text{common in the numerator is }
\\
\\ 10x^3y^2
\\
\\ \text{so}
\\
\\ \frac{10x^3y^2(x^3y + 2)}{5x^3y}
\\
\\ \text{cancel common factors... }
\\
\\ 2y(x^3y + 2) = 2x^3y^2 + 4y
